The climate in Florida directly influences the operational demands placed upon rental vehicles and the strategic planning of car rental companies. The pervasive summer heat and humidity necessitate robust air conditioning systems, while the risk of tropical storms and hurricanes during the Atlantic hurricane season (June 1st to November 30th) can lead to surge demand and a need for vehicles capable of reliable operation under challenging conditions. State regulations for car rental operations focus on consumer transparency regarding pricing, insurance disclosures, and adherence to vehicle safety standards, ensuring a baseline level of service and protection for renters.

When evaluating car rental companies in Florida, particularly for travel to or from its varied metros like Orlando or Gainesville, prospective renters should prioritize providers that emphasize rigorous vehicle maintenance, especially concerning climate control systems and tire integrity, which are critical for enduring the state's climate. The availability of vehicle types suited for both urban navigation and potential excursions to coastal or rural areas is also advantageous. Diligent inquiry into mileage limitations, fuel policies, and the full scope of all associated charges, as detailed in a comprehensive quote, is essential for accurately assessing the financial implications of any rental agreement.

Common questions

How can I secure a more economical rate on a rental car in Florida?

To secure a more economical rate on a rental car in Florida, consider booking outside of peak tourist seasons or for longer rental periods, as these often qualify for reduced daily rates. Additionally, comparing prices across different vehicle classes, from compacts to mid-size sedans, can reveal significant savings opportunities based on your specific needs and travel plans.

Who offers the most budget-friendly car rentals within Florida?

Identifying the most budget-friendly car rental providers in Florida involves a thorough comparison of total rental costs, including all mandatory fees, taxes, and any optional add-ons, rather than solely focusing on the advertised daily rate. Obtaining detailed quotes from multiple companies operating in areas like Orlando or Pembroke Pines is the most effective method for accurate cost assessment.

What factors influence the cost of renting a car in Florida?

The cost of renting a car in Florida is influenced by a combination of factors, including the specific vehicle category, the duration of the rental, and the demand associated with seasonal tourism and local events. Optional insurance coverages, the inclusion of GPS devices, and any restrictions on mileage or geographic usage can also contribute to the overall expenditure.

Is Zipcar a cost-effective option for rentals in Florida?

Zipcar's cost-effectiveness in Florida depends largely on your rental habits; its membership fee coupled with hourly or daily rates can be advantageous for short, infrequent trips. For more extensive travel or longer durations across the state, traditional car rental companies may offer more economical solutions, so a direct comparison of total costs is advised.

How much does it typically cost to rent a car in Orlando?

The typical cost to rent a car in Orlando fluctuates based on vehicle type, rental duration, and demand, especially during peak tourist periods and school holidays. Additional costs may accrue from optional insurance, GPS units, and specific mileage allowances. To ascertain the precise cost for a rental in Orlando, requesting a comprehensive quote is recommended.

How do I achieve the lowest possible price on a rental car in Florida?

To achieve the lowest possible price on a rental car in Florida, it is essential to compare the total cost from multiple providers, scrutinizing all base rates, fees, taxes, and optional extras. Booking significantly in advance, particularly for travel during major holidays or popular event times, often results in more favorable pricing structures.
